Overview of self-adhesive HDPE waterproofing membrane

Definition and outstanding features of self-adhesive HDPE membrane

Self-adhesive HDPE waterproofing membrane is a premium material developed to replace traditional solutions such as bitumen coating or waterproof paints. The special feature of this product lies in the built-in pressure-sensitive adhesive layer, which allows the membrane to adhere tightly to the concrete surface during pouring.

As a result, the structure is not only protected from groundwater but also avoids peeling, cracking, and tearing often found in older waterproofing materials. This is why self-adhesive HDPE membranes are increasingly chosen by investors.

Difference between self-adhesive HDPE and regular HDPE

Regular HDPE membranes require welded joints and sometimes heating, which risks open edges or technical errors. Meanwhile, the self-adhesive type already has an integrated adhesive layer, making installation and joint sealing simpler, shortening construction time while ensuring tightness.

Importance of self-adhesive HDPE in underground construction

In underground environments, high groundwater pressure can penetrate and damage structures. The self-adhesive HDPE waterproofing membrane acts as a “shield” protecting the concrete from leakage, ensuring durability, reducing cracking risks, and saving on future maintenance costs.

Structure and mechanism of self-adhesive HDPE Membrane

Multi-layer structure and special adhesive layer

A self-adhesive HDPE membrane consists of three main parts:

  • HDPE resin layer: provides mechanical strength, tear resistance, and UV protection.
  • Self-adhesive layer: ensures bonding to concrete.
  • Protective surface layer: stabilizes the adhesive during installation.

Strong bonding mechanism with cast-in-place concrete

When concrete is poured directly onto the membrane, the adhesive combines with the concrete to form a monolithic block. This mechanism eliminates gaps – the main cause of groundwater seepage.

Self-healing ability for small cracks

The elastic adhesive layer can fill small cracks, maintaining waterproofing effectiveness without additional intervention.

Outstanding advantages of self-adhesive HDPE waterproofing membrane

Absolute waterproofing in high-pressure environments

Self-adhesive HDPE waterproofing membrane can withstand high groundwater pressure, commonly found in basements, elevator pits, or underground tanks. With absolute water-tightness, the product ensures durability and safety even when structures are deep underground or near groundwater sources.

Superior reverse waterproofing ability

Unlike many other waterproofing materials, self-adhesive HDPE membranes can prevent water infiltration both from outside to inside and from inside to outside. Thanks to this feature, the product is especially suitable for underground structures frequently exposed to two-way water flow.

High mechanical strength and effective chemical resistance

The product is made from virgin HDPE resin, with excellent mechanical durability, tear resistance, and puncture resistance. In addition, the membrane resists many chemicals, alkaline solutions, salts, and diluted acids, maintaining waterproofing performance in harsh environments such as factories, wastewater treatment plants, or underground infrastructure.

Quick, safe, and cost-saving installation

Thanks to the built-in pressure-sensitive adhesive layer, self-adhesive HDPE membranes require no heating, solvents, or complicated equipment. Installation is therefore faster, reducing construction time and labor costs by 30–40% compared to traditional methods.

Long service life reduces maintenance costs

The average lifespan of a self-adhesive HDPE membrane is 25–30 years. This long-term durability reduces repair frequency, saves maintenance costs, and ensures stable protection over time.

Practical applications of self-adhesive HDPE membrane

Basement and foundation waterproofing

Self-adhesive HDPE waterproofing membranes are widely used in high-rise basements, underground parking lots, and foundations. With effective reverse waterproofing ability, the membrane protects concrete against groundwater pressure, maintaining durability and extending the lifespan of structures.

Elevator pits and underground water tanks

In elevator pits and underground tanks, waterproofing is essential to avoid equipment damage and cracking. Self-adhesive HDPE membranes for underground tanks provide absolute water-tightness, ensuring long-term safety and hygiene.

Waterproofing solution for tunnels and urban infrastructure

In tunnel projects, underground parking, pumping stations, or wastewater treatment systems, self-adhesive HDPE membranes maximize advantages: high durability, chemical resistance, and reverse waterproofing. This is a reliable choice for critical infrastructure.

Waterproofing for concrete roofs and terraces

Besides underground structures, self-adhesive HDPE membranes are also used to protect concrete roofs and terraces. The membrane prevents leaks, resists cracking due to temperature changes, and ensures a dry, safe interior space.

Protection for retaining walls and deep excavations

In projects with weak soil or near rivers and lakes, groundwater often penetrates retaining walls. Self-adhesive HDPE membranes enhance water-tightness, reducing erosion and landslide risks.

Applications in swimming pools and landscape ponds

In swimming pool, fish pond, or landscape pond construction, self-adhesive HDPE membranes help maintain stable water levels, prevent leakage, and protect interior finishes.

Waterproofing for storage tanks and wastewater treatment systems

With strong chemical resistance, self-adhesive HDPE membranes are applied in solution tanks and industrial wastewater treatment ponds, ensuring no leakage into the environment.

Applications in cold storage and special facilities

In cold storage or facilities requiring strict humidity control, self-adhesive HDPE membranes prevent moisture from penetrating concrete, improving insulation and prolonging the lifespan of the structure.

Installation guide for self-adhesive HDPE waterproofing membrane

Surface preparation and inspection before application

  • Clean dust, oil, grease, and loose materials from the surface.
  • Ensure the surface is flat and dry.

Application and welding process of self-adhesive HDPE membrane

  1. Lay the membrane in the correct design direction.
  2. Peel off the protective layer, press the membrane firmly onto the surface.
  3. Overlap edges and seal the joints tightly.
  4. Conduct a thorough inspection before pouring concrete.

Common installation errors and how to handle them

  • Overlap too narrow → must reapply according to standard.
  • Dirty surface → may cause peeling → clean again before application.
  • No inspection after installation → hard to detect early defects.

Consulting on selecting self-adhesive HDPE waterproofing membrane

Criteria for choosing the right thickness and technical specifications

Thickness is an important factor determining the protective capacity of the HDPE waterproofing membrane:

  • 1.2–1.5 mm: commonly used for residential buildings such as houses, terraces, and concrete roofs.
  • 2.0 mm or more: suitable for underground works, basements, elevator pits, or urban infrastructure requiring high durability.

When choosing, you should also consider specifications such as elongation capacity, mechanical strength, and water pressure resistance to ensure compliance with practical technical requirements.

Outstanding technical specifications of self-adhesive HDPE waterproofing membrane

Self-adhesive HDPE waterproofing membranes usually have a thickness of 1.0–2.0 mm, tensile strength ≥ 18 MPa, and elongation at break above 600%, withstanding water pressure up to 0.8 MPa. The product is chemical-resistant, UV-resistant, has an average service life of 25–30 years, and complies with international ASTM and ISO standards.

Technical Specification

Reference Value

Practical Meaning

Standard Thickness

1.0 mm – 2.0 mm (depending on type)

Choose suitable thickness for residential or underground projects

Tensile Strength

≥ 18 MPa

Good load resistance, not torn by mechanical impact

Elongation at Break

≥ 600%

Ensures elasticity, adapts to structural movement

Water Pressure Resistance

≤ 0.8 MPa (equivalent to 80 m water column)

Prevents groundwater infiltration in high-pressure environments

Tear Resistance

≥ 80 N/mm

Tear resistance during construction and minor soil movement

Chemical Resistance

Resistant to diluted acids, alkalis, salts

Suitable for wastewater tanks and chemical treatment projects

UV Resistance

≥ 2000 hours (ASTM G154)

Anti-aging when exposed to sunlight

Working Temperature

-40°C to +70°C

Suitable for both hot-humid and cold climates

Average Service Life

25 – 30 years

Reduces maintenance costs, maintains long-term waterproofing performance

Applicable Standards

ASTM D638, ASTM D1004, ISO 527

Ensures international quality and structural safety

Frequently asked questions about self-adhesive HDPE waterproofing membrane

When should self-adhesive HDPE membranes be chosen for a project?

They are most suitable when the project is located deep underground, has a basement, or is in direct contact with a water source.

Can self-adhesive HDPE membranes be used for old structures?

Yes. The product can be additionally applied to renovate and reinforce degraded structures.

Can self-adhesive HDPE membranes be installed during the rainy season?

Yes, but the surface must be covered, and the concrete must be dry before application to ensure strong adhesion.

How should self-adhesive HDPE membranes be stored correctly?

They should be kept in a dry, well-ventilated place, away from direct sunlight and high temperatures to avoid affecting the adhesive layer.

Can self-adhesive HDPE membranes be applied directly to brick walls?

No. They are designed to bond with cast-in-place concrete, not suitable for brick or loose mortar surfaces.

Can self-adhesive HDPE membranes be used for aquariums or koi ponds?

Absolutely, as the product is safe, non-toxic, and helps maintain stable water levels for a long time.
